## Deploy step 6 — Breaker config for the Tallowgate upstream

Support: after rolling the Fenwick gateway, confirm the circuit breaker env is correct. Threshold 5 failures, cooldown 30s, half-open probes 2. Wrong values here caused last week's flapping. Edit /etc/fenwick/breaker.env accordingly. The breaker's status reporter also needs its auth credential; add this line at the end of the file:

sealed setting: LEDGER_TOKEN20=6148d35bbb480b0ab79e

Handover for future maintainers: the Ticklane cron drift traces back to the Ferrowell host pool mixing NTP sources after the June rebuild. I've pinned all schedulers to the internal clock tier and added drift alarms at 400ms. Remaining work: backfill the skipped Marrowgate jobs from June 12–14. Access to the backfill runner account is vaulted; unlock it with the recovery passphrase below.

unlock words, fawig-bagef: olidor-holir-istox-holath-tamys-quenion-giliel

## Changed defaults

Heads up: the Ledgerline tax-rate lookup cache now defaults to a 15-minute TTL instead of 24 hours. Turns out rates in the Veldt County sandbox were going stale mid-demo, which was embarrassing. Eviction is now LRU rather than FIFO, and the cache warms on boot. If you're reviewing, check that nothing hardcodes the old TTL. The new defaults land as follows.

deployment values, bajop-taweg:
holwyn:
  log_level: debug
  metrics_host: metrics.holwyn.zemvarsys.internal
  pool_size: 32